Cheesy Sourdough Crackers (Print Version)

# Ingredients:

→ Main Components

01 - Unfed sourdough starter, 200g (1 cup)
02 - Melted unsalted butter, 2 tablespoons
03 - ¼ teaspoon fine sea salt
04 - 1 cup (60g) finely grated medium cheddar

→ Garnish Ideas

05 - Chunky sea salt
06 - Everything bagel mix
07 - Seeds from sesame plant

# Instructions:

01 - Heat your oven to 350°F and put parchment on a cookie sheet.
02 - Mix your cooled butter with the sourdough discard and salt, then add the grated cheese and mix until everything's combined.
03 - Use an offset spatula to make the mixture super thin on the parchment until you can almost see through it (roughly 11x14 inches).
04 - Sprinkle a bit of chunky salt or whatever topping you fancy.
05 - Pop in the oven for 10 minutes, take it out and cut into squares with a pizza cutter. You can poke middle holes with a skewer if you want.
06 - Stick it back in the oven for about 20 minutes until it's golden and sounds firm when you tap it.
07 - Let them cool completely on the tray before you put them in a sealed container.

# Notes:

01 - Try other cheeses like sharp or white cheddar, or go with half the amount of parmesan
02 - Making the dough really thin helps them get crispy
03 - Keep baking if they're still not fully crunchy
